Function and Role of the Surface-Heating Switch in Frigidaire Electric Ovens
The 318293825 Frigidaire Oven Switch Surface Heating is an electromechanical control used on Frigidaire electric ranges to regulate power to a surface element. Functionally, this style of switch (often called an infinite or surface control) does not vary voltage continuously but instead alters the duty cycle delivered to the element: at lower settings the switch cycles the element on for short intervals and off for longer intervals, while at higher settings the on-time increases toward continuous conduction. Internally the device uses a contact stack and timing/thermal mechanism; the physical terminal layout, mounting flange, and stamped electrical ratings determine whether a particular switch is compatible with a given cooktop assembly.
- typical behaviors: proportional duty-cycle control for variable heat, detented user settings, and discrete terminal pairs for each element.
- Common failure symptoms: element stays cold, element remains hot regardless of knob position, intermittent heating, or audible arcing from worn contacts.
- Compatibility checks: match the part number, terminal count/shape, mounting orientation, and the amperage/voltage ratings before replacing the switch.

How the 318293825 Frigidaire Oven Switch Surface Heating Works Inside the Appliance: Internal mechanism and Electrical Integration
The 318293825 Frigidaire Oven Switch surface Heating is a multi-position electromechanical selector that routes line voltage to the oven’s surface heating circuits. Internally the assembly consists of a rotating cam or wafer stack, a set of spring-loaded contacts, and a plastic or phenolic mounting bushing; turning the shaft changes which contact pairs are closed, directing power from the incoming L1/L2 supply to the appropriate heating element or circuit. The part is designed to switch household oven voltages and currents and to mate with the appliance’s wire harness or control PCB via standard spade terminals; in many installations it sits between the oven control and limit thermostats, so its internal resistance and contact integrity directly affect element energization and temperature control behavior.
Functionally, the switch behaves as a high-current routing device that will show continuity only at the selected position and must maintain low contact resistance under load to prevent overheating or arcing. Common practical checks include verifying mechanical detent alignment, measuring continuity across expected terminal pairs with the shaft in each position, and confirming expected incoming voltage at the switch before and after actuation (always with power disconnected for physical inspection and reconnected only for voltage checks). Typical symptoms of a failing switch are intermittent or no surface heat, localized arcing marks on terminals, or loss of specific selector positions; replacement is generally recommended when contact pitting or open circuits are found. Common Failure Symptoms, Measured electrical Indicators, and Diagnostic Signs of a Faulty Surface-Heating Switch
The 318293825 Frigidaire Oven Switch Surface Heating is a mechanical selector/switch that routes line voltage to a cooktop element and controls heating by switching between tapped contacts or cycling on/off. Typical failure symptoms include an element that fails to heat at any knob setting,a surface burner that remains continuously powered regardless of knob position,erratic or weak heating across multiple positions,or visible burning and melting on the switch housing and terminals. compatibility requires matching the part number, terminal layout, and voltage rating to the appliance model; replacing the switch with the same part number and verifying terminal identification prevents mismatches that can produce the same symptoms after replacement. Technicians frequently enough confirm functionality by comparing behavior with a known-good switch or by measuring electrical characteristics at the switch terminals.
Diagnosing a faulty surface-heating switch relies on simple electrical measurements and visual inspection. With power removed,continuity checks across the selected terminals should show a near-zero ohm path for closed contacts and an open circuit for off positions; persistent continuity when the control is in the off position or very high contact resistance in the on position are reliable indicators of worn or fused contacts. Under live conditions (measured safely with appropriate precautions),a functioning switch will deliver expected mains voltage to the element terminals when called for and will show pulsed or cycled voltage if the control modulates duty cycle for lower heat settings. Physical signs such as pitted or discolored terminals, melted insulation, or arcing marks directly point to contact failure and often correlate with abnormal resistance or intermittent open/close readings on an ohmmeter.
- Continuity/Resistance: closed contacts typically <5 ohms; open = OL (infinite).
- Live voltage: ~240 VAC across element terminals on two‑line ranges (or 120 VAC between line and neutral in single‑line configurations) when the switch is calling for heat.
- Behavioral signs: stuck‑on continuity in off position, intermittent contact under vibration, or reduced duty cycle responsiveness.
- Visual indicators: terminal pitting, carbon tracking, melted housings, or loose mounting hardware.

Q&A
What is the 318293825 Frigidaire Oven Switch Surface Heating and what does it do?
The 318293825 is a surface heating (infinite) switch used in many Frigidaire/Amana ranges. It sits behind a burner control knob and regulates power to a cooktop surface element across the knob positions (off through high). It is not a thermostat; it varies or interrupts the voltage delivered to the element to change heat output.
What are common symptoms that the surface heating switch is failing?
Common symptoms include a burner that won’t heat at all, a burner that stays on or won’t turn off, intermittent or erratic heat, or a knob that feels loose or unusually hot. Visible signs can include burned or melted plastic at the switch, corrosion on terminals, or smoke/odors when the control is operated.
How can I safely test the switch to determine if it’s bad?
First, disconnect electrical power to the range at the breaker. Remove the control knob and access the switch wiring. Use a multimeter on continuity or resistance to check the switch: with the knob in OFF you should see an open circuit between the element output terminal and the hot input; with the knob at HIGH you should see a closed circuit (low resistance). You may also measure the element circuit voltage with the range powered (only if you are qualified): with the burner set to a heat position you should see the expected voltage across the element. Always follow lockout/tagout procedures and use insulated tools-if unsure,hire a qualified technician.
What resistance or continuity values should I expect when testing the switch?
Exact values vary by switch and position, but when the switch is ON/HIGH you should see a low resistance (close to 0 ohms) between the hot feed and the element output terminal, and when OFF you should see an open circuit (OL).If you see continuity in OFF or infinite/very high resistance in ON, the switch is likely faulty. For element checks, typical element resistances are tens of ohms (e.g., ~20-60 Ω depending on wattage), but check the element separately to isolate the issue.
Can I replace the switch myself and what is the general replacement procedure?
Yes, a competent DIYer can replace it but must follow safety precautions. Steps: disconnect power at the breaker; remove the control knob and the control panel or back panel to access the switch; label or photograph the wiring; disconnect the wire connectors; remove the old switch and mount the new one; reconnect wires to the matching terminals; reassemble and restore power to test. Use the exact replacement part designed for your appliance model. If you are not comfortable working with high-voltage appliances, hire a technician.
How do I confirm the 318293825 is the correct replacement for my oven/stove?
Confirm compatibility by matching the OEM part number (318293825) with your appliance model number. Check the range’s model/serial tag (usually inside the oven door or on the frame) and search that model on Frigidaire’s parts site or a reputable parts supplier. Cross-reference OEM part lists or consult Frigidaire customer support if unsure.
Do I need to calibrate or program anything after replacing the switch?
no calibration or programming is required. Once the new switch is installed and wiring is correct, the knob positions should operate normally. Test each heat setting to verify proper operation. If temperatures are off at specific settings, the issue might potentially be the element or a different control component, not the switch calibration.
